| Title: | Delay-independent stability in bidirectional associative memory networks |
| Authors: | Gopalsamy, Kondalsamy He, Xue-Zhong |
| Keywords: | Delays Neural nets Stability State-space methods |
| Issue Date: | 1994 |
| Publisher: | Institute of Electrical and Electronics Engineers Computer Society (IEEE Publishing) |
| Citation: | Gopalsamy, K. and He, X.-Z. 1994. Delay-independent stability in bidirectional associative memory networks. IEEE Transactions on Neural Networks 5 (6), 998-1002. |
| Abstract: | It is shown that if the neuronal gains are small compared with the synaptic connection weights, then a bidirectional associative memory network with axonal signal transmission delays converges to the equilibria associated with exogenous inputs to the network. Both discrete and continuously distributed delays are considered; the asymptotic stability is global in the state space of neuronal activations and also is independent of the delays. |
